Output 66f6fc8a6e637230314185cb8b4536952d909a7f352d5aa02706f4f71aacec40:124

value
54500
script pubkey
OP_0 OP_PUSHBYTES_20 ce8a2177540ce750a78657159292e29dc61560a8
address
bc1qe69zza65pnn4pfux2u2e9yhznhrp2c9g8wn0sm
transaction
66f6fc8a6e637230314185cb8b4536952d909a7f352d5aa02706f4f71aacec40
spent
true